WebRemember that if you use your HSA to pay for non-qualified expenses, you'll be subject to a 20% penalty, as well as any applicable income taxes for the distribution. If you're over the age of 65, you can withdraw money for non-qualified expenses without fear of the 20% penalty, but the money will still be considered taxable income.WebYour Healthcare Flexible Spending Account (FSA) covers hundreds of eligible healthcare expenses. Web2 A qualified medical expense is defined under Internal Revenue Code Section 213(d). For a list of qualified medical expenses, download IRS Publication 502, Medical and Dental Expenses, at irs.gov/publications. As an HSA account holder, you’re responsible for figuring out whether an expense is a qualified medical expense.
